🌱 Plant Diversity Boosts Phytoremediation in Contaminated Soils 🌱
How does plant diversity improve the efficiency of phytoremediation in soils contaminated with antimony (Sb) and arsenic (As)? 🌍 This study reveals that native herbs combined with diverse plant communities significantly enhance soil remediation. The key drivers? 👉 Abundant bacterial subcommunities play a stronger role than rare ones in accelerating pollutant removal and improving ecosystem health.
